The Access to University programme (Access to HE Diploma) aims to equip you with the skills and knowledge needed for Higher Education, particularly those wishing to advance your scientific knowledge in a way that is tailored to improve your confidence in lectures, seminars and discussion groups as well as writing essays.
This intensive course is for students aged 18 and over, especially for those returning to education.
Completion of this course could allow you direct entry into a Degree or Higher Education.
During this programme, you will study:
Study Skills and Personal and Career Development – includes discussion, practice of writing skills, time management and presentation techniques
Tutorial – support and guidance service
You will also have the option to study from the following subjects: Biology, Chemical Science, Physics and Maths
Entry requirements
18-year-olds applicants will need Mathematics and English GCSE (minimum grade 4 or equivalent) prior to enrolling on the programme.
Applicants aged 19+ must have either:
GCSE English and Maths at grade 4 (C) or above, or
Level 2 Functional Skills in both subjects (pass)*
*Some universities may accept Functional Skills Level 2 qualifications instead of GCSEs. If you possess a Level 2 equivalent and have written evidence that the university you intend to apply to accepts them as part of their entry requirements, you will be accepted onto the Access to University course.
You must possess at least one Level 2 qualification in English or Maths. If you do not possess both English and Maths Level 2 qualifications (GCSE or Functional Skills), an alternative condition of entry is that you must complete a diagnostic test at a sufficient level to demonstrate you are capable of successfully studying and achieving the missing qualification alongside your Access to University studies.
Note, most international qualifications in English are not equivalent to Level 2 English Language and these learners are likely to complete the diagnostic test to see viability of completing Level 2 English language alongside.
Following any offers, you will also be given tasks to complete before starting the course to support you getting back into study.
Assessment & Progression
Assessment is via a combination of written assessments and assignments.
